Characteristics, prognosis, and risk factors for relapse in patients with cryptogenic organizing pneumonia: A prospective cohort study in China

Background:
Cryptogenic organizing pneumonia (COP) is classified as a subtype of idiopathic interstitial pneumonia (IIP), which has a good prognosis. Relapse remains one of the most challenging and intriguing aspects of COP. This study aimed to characterize the clinical features, prognosis, and relapse patterns of COP.
Methods:
In this prospective cohort study, patients diagnosed with COP between March 1, 2004 and June 30, 2022 were enrolled after a comprehensive multidisciplinary review. Patients were followed up through regular clinical visits every 3–6 months until October 30, 2023. Data collected included demographic characteristics, clinical presentation, laboratory findings, radiologic features, and prognostic outcomes. The primary outcome measure was relapse. Cox regression analyses were performed to explore factors related to the presence of relapse.
Results:
This study included 268 patients with a final diagnosis of COP based on multidisciplinary discussion. After diagnosis, the one-year survival rate was 99.6%, decreasing to 97.7% at 3 years, 94.5% at 5 years, and 81.7% at 10 years. Relapses occurred in 20.9% (56/268) of patients, with a median time to relapse of 12 months. Of these relapses, 28.6% (16/56) occurred when prednisone was tapered to below 10 mg/day, and 62.5% (35/56) occurred after discontinuation of prednisone therapy; fewer than 10% of relapses occurred at prednisone doses above 15 mg/day. Ground-glass opacities (GGOs) (225/268, 84.0%) and consolidations (212/268, 79.1%), predominantly with bilateral lung distribution, were the most common computed tomography (CT) features at diagnosis. No patient developed residual lung fibrosis on high-resolution CT, regardless of relapse status. Furthermore, no deaths were attributable to COP progression or relapse, and all-cause mortality was unrelated to COP itself.
Conclusion:
This study indicated that patients with COP had a good prognosis with favorable survival outcomes. However, relapse was relatively common, occurring in more than 20% of patients. Therefore, close follow-up is essential for early detection of relapses, particularly during corticosteroid tapering or after treatment discontinuation.
